Plugin authors must regenerate snapshots against the canonical renderer, not a local fork. Snapshots produced elsewhere will be rejected by the Plumeria registry because the provenance check compares the renderer fingerprint embedded at build time. Run `plumeria snap --verify` before submitting; it confirms your toolchain matches the published baseline and records the environment in the manifest. Every accepted snapshot bundle must cite the build token that appears immediately below this paragraph.

build token for tawif-bahip: htk31_68bba16e1afabfef4ecc69408c06f16

## FAQ: What does SquatGuard flag?

SquatGuard scans every dependency manifest in a pull request for names within edit-distance two of packages on the Brindlewood internal registry. Flagged packages block merge until an allowlist entry is approved. False positives happen with short package names. To dispute a flag or request an allowlist change, contact the registry stewardship team.

escalation mailbox, bagef-bagag: oliax.drumir.jorath@crelvolabs.test

## Extract strings for the new help-center locales

Hey support folks — this PR teaches Lingoscoop's extraction script to pull translatable strings out of the new Helpdeck templates, so the Kestrelport rollout won't ship untranslated tooltips again. It also dedupes near-identical strings (saves translators a ton of busywork). Runtime on the full repo is about 40 seconds. Here are the batching knobs we landed on.

tuning constants:
RATE_LIMITS = {
    "zorael": 10,
    "oliix": 1,
    "holix": 2,
    "quenix": 10,
}

### Capacity Note: Vramscope Profiling Hooks

Plugin authors integrating with Vramscope should assume profiling adds measurable GPU memory overhead per tracked allocation. Budget headroom accordingly, especially on shared inference nodes, since snapshot buffers are reserved up front and not reclaimed mid-run. Sampling intervals and buffer sizes are configurable per plugin but clamped to safe ranges. The defaults we provision against are these.

tuning table, kawep-tawif:
CAPS = {
    "olidor": 80,
    "belion": 7,
    "quenys": 225,
    "druox": 839,
    "fraath": 482,
}